How to identify signs that you may have low self esteem

If you find yourself constantly comparing yourself to others, or feeling like you’re not good enough, you may have low self-esteem. Other signs include avoiding social situations, feeling insecure or worthless, and having difficulty making decisions.

What causes low self esteem

Self-esteem is a feeling of self-worth that is based on our opinions of ourselves. Low self-esteem is when we have a negative opinion of ourselves that impacts our daily lives. There are many causes of low self-esteem, including childhood abuse or neglect, bullying, and low self-worth messages we receive from our families or the media.

15 Tips for Building Self-Esteem

Self-esteem is important for everyone, and there are many things you can do to build your self-esteem. Here is a list of some of the best to get you started.

Setting goals and working towards them

Be proud of your accomplishments, big or small, and don’t be afraid to give yourself a pat on the back. By reaching your goals, it will help you in becoming more confident in other areas of your life and motivate you to keep pushing forward and building more confidence and self-esteem.

Maintain an optimistic attitude

In the face of a difficult assignment, instead of viewing it as a burden that must be conquered, consider it an opportunity to learn something new. Think constructively, evaluate what you can gain from the experience, and be proud of yourself once you’ve completed the task at hand.

Exert yourself outside of your comfort zone

Experiment with different things. Experiment with different environments. Get to know new individuals. As a result, you’ll notice an increase in your self-esteem, for some people this one takes consistent effort at first but gets easier the more you do it, so take a deep breath and go for it, you will be glad you did, when your confidence grows, as it surely will.

Acquire and master a new technique

Confidence will undoubtedly increase as a result of learning a new skill and becoming proficient at it. This is especially true if the ability you learn can help you in something you are already doing. For example, If you are a homemaker, taking a class in cooking dishes you are unfamiliar with food or making bread from scratch can improve your meals and your confidence in that area.

Be of service to someone

When you help someone else, you will have a sense of accomplishment and will have a stronger sense of self-worth.

Make a note of all your successes and put it somewhere safe

The things you’ve accomplished throughout your life can be easy to lose sight of over time. In order to remember your accomplishments, write a list of them and read through it from time to time when you a feeling down or lacking confidence to remind yourself of them. You’ll have a lot better self-image afterward.

Decide on the values that will guide your life

What do you consider to be your core values? Is your existing way of life consistent with these principles? If this is not the case, take steps to make the appropriate adjustments. Learning who you are and what you stand for, and then putting these values into action, will help you gain more self-assurance.

Make an effort to mend your past

The consequences of past events or drama can impede you from going forward and evolving as a person. You may wish to speak with a skilled counsellor in order to work through any troubles you are experiencing.

Take time to read something inspiring

Stories of people who have overcome obstacles or harsh circumstances and gone on to lead great lives can serve as inspiration for you to do so as well. Self-help content can motivate you to shoot for the stars while also assisting you in your journey. This type of motivation can be used to help improve your overall outlook on life. It will make you feel happier, more confident, and more positive about yourself.

Avoid spending time with persons who are negative

Some people in your life will constantly put you down and make you feel horrible about yourself. If you have people like this in your life, and you can do so, it may be time to let them go and instead, make an effort to surround yourself with positive individuals who will raise you up and help you feel good about your own abilities.

Take good care of your outward appearance and physical health

When you take good care of yourself, you will feel better because of your efforts. It is a great way to boost your self-esteem. Also eat healthy food and give yourself time to work out, even by doing some simple exercises, you will become more energized and feel happier as exercise releases endorphins (a feel-good hormones produced by the brain) and when you feel good about yourself, it shows on the outside too.

Concentrate on the aspects of your life that you have control over

Some things in life are completely out of our hands. Concentrate your efforts on the aspects of your life that you can influence, and stop worrying about things you can’t control, you’ll discover that you can make positive changes in your life much faster this way.

Practice Meditation 

Practicing Mediation can help you with your self-esteem because it teaches how to be in the present moment allowing you to take a break from any critical and negative thinking. Negative thoughts can be very harmful to our mental health. They can cause us to feel down, anxious, and even depressed. It is important to try to get rid of these thoughts as soon as possible before they have a chance to take over our minds. With regular practice mediation can be one of the best ways to stop negative thoughts and thus increase your self-esteem.

Repeat Positive Affirmations 

Positive affirmations are a great way to change your thinking and your life and cultivating a positive attitude will undoubtedly build your self-esteem and help you to feel better about yourself.
